Overview

Established in 1895, the Aston University is a non-profit public higher education institution located in the urban setting of the metropolis of Birmingham (population range of 1,000,000-5,000,000 inhabitants), West Midlands. Officially recognized/chartered by the Privy Council, Aston University is a large sized (uniRank enrollment range: 10,000-14,999 students) coeducational UK higher education institution. Aston University offers courses and programs leading to officially recognized higher education degrees such as pre-bachelor's degrees (i.e. certificates, diplomas, associate or foundation), bachelor's degrees, master's degrees and doctorate degrees in several areas of study. This 130-year-old UK higher-education institution has a selective admission policy based on students' past academic records and grades. International applicants are eligible to apply for enrollment. Aston University also provides several academic and non-academic facilities and services to students including a library, housing, sports facilities, financial aids and/or scholarships, study abroad and exchange programs, online courses and distance learning opportunities, as well as administrative services.

Recognition and Accreditation

Introduction

There are different types of legal recognition and quality assessment of higher education institutions around the world, depending on the country and its legal and higher education system... read our article about university accreditation and recognition to learn more.


Aston University's Recognition or Accreditation Institutional Recognition or Accreditation

Aston University is legally recognized and/or institutionally accredited by: Privy Council

Year of first Recognition or Accreditation

1966


Specialized or Programmatic Accreditations

uniRank publishes the following list of the most important Aston University's programmatic accreditations; feel free to submit any relevant missing specialized accreditations.

  • Association for Business Psychology (ABP)
  • Association of Chartered Certified Accountants (ACCA)
  • Association of International Accountants (AIA)
  • Association of MBAs (AMBA)
  • Association to Advance Collegiate Schools of Business (AACSB International)
  • Bar Standards Board (BSB)
  • BCS, the Chartered Institute for IT
  • British Psychological Society (BPS)
  • Chartered Institute for Securities and Investment (CISI)
  • Chartered Institute of Building (CIOB)
  • Chartered Institute of Logistics and Transport (CILT)
  • Chartered Institute of Management Accountants (CIMA)
  • Chartered Institute of Marketing (CIM)
  • Chartered Institute of Personnel and Development (CIPD)
  • Chartered Institute of Purchasing and Supply (CIPS)
  • Chartered Insurance Institute (CII)
  • Chartered Management Institute (CMI)
  • European Foundation for Management Development (EFMD-EQUIS)
  • General Medical Council (GMC)
  • General Optical Council (GOC)
  • General Pharmaceutical Council (GPhC)
  • Health and Care Professions Council (HCPC)
  • Institute of Biomedical Science (IBMS)
  • Institute of Chartered Accountants in England and Wales (ICAEW)
  • Institute of Translation and Interpreting (ITI)
  • Institution of Chemical Engineers (IChemE)
  • Institution of Engineering and Technology (IET)
  • Institution of Engineering Designers (IED)
  • Institution of Mechanical Engineers (IMechE)
  • National School of Health Care Science
  •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ors (RICS)
  • Royal Society of Biology (RSB)
  • Royal Society of Chemistry (RSC)
